Add script to convert models based on onnx model conversion example (#1413)

Allows for a model to be converted to the same opset but turn on infer_shapes through
onnx. This allows us to get an idea of what should be valid for the output of nodes
in a network.

Usecase:

python3 tools/convert_onnx_version.py --model <model_name> --opset=<same_as_model> --infer_shapes --output <new_model_name>

import argparse
import onnx
from onnx import version_converter
def parse_args():
parser = argparse.ArgumentParser(
description=
'MIGraphX Onnx Model Convertion. Use to convert the opset of the input model to MIGraphX\'s'
)
req_args = parser.add_argument_group(title='required arguments')
req_args.add_argument('--model',
type=str,
required=True,
help='path to onnx file')
req_args.add_argument('--output',
type=str,
required=True,
help='path to output onnx file')
req_args.add_argument('--opset',
type=int,
required=True,
help='The output opset')
req_args.add_argument('--infer_shapes',
action='store_true',
help='Infer shapes for output model')
parser.add_argument('--verbose',
action='store_true',
help='show verbose information (for debugging)')
args = parser.parse_args()
return args
def main():
args = parse_args()
model_path = args.model
out_model_path = args.output
target_opset = args.opset
verbose = args.verbose
infer_shapes = args.infer_shapes
original_model = onnx.load(model_path)
if verbose:
print(f"The model before conversion:\n{original_model}")
# A full list of supported adapters can be found here:
# https://github.com/onnx/onnx/blob/main/onnx/version_converter.py#L21
# Apply the version conversion on the original model
converted_model = version_converter.convert_version(
original_model, target_opset)
if infer_shapes:
converted_model = onnx.shape_inference.infer_shapes(converted_model)
if verbose:
print(f"The model after conversion:\n{converted_model}")
# Save the ONNX model
onnx.save(converted_model, out_model_path)
if __name__ == '__main__':
main()
